Soteriologist wrote: 89 points
October 29, 2017 - First Private Budget Red Quaffer Re-Buy Contest Marathon; 9/1/2017-2/13/2018 (At Home): Eye deep ruby with a touch of garnet, still slightly transparent with deep shadows, slow tears.
Nose somewhat herbal, with dark forest berries, dried juniper berry, dried tomato, cooked strawberry and some pepper.
On the palate with a nice and pleasant balance between extract, dried strawberry fruit (if that’s a thing), tomato, rosewater and mild acidity. Chalky and grainy, very reminiscent of the Guigal CdR style prior to 2012, with a notch up from it. Price has now started to rise into a zone where I wouldn’t buy again though, as long as there is precisely that Guigal CdR.
Started out as a 90/91 and seemed to deteriorate into an 89 by day 3. Shouldn’t be too young, but will try again by 2019. For now it’s an 89.
